Australia Banking and Financial Services Sector Overview
The banking and financial services sector in Australia plays a crucial role in driving the country's economy and enabling businesses and individuals to manage their finances effectively. With a strong regulatory framework and a highly competitive market, Australia's banking sector is known for its stability and innovation.
Australia is home to a mix of domestic and international banks, as well as an array of financial institutions offering a wide range of services including banking, insurance, wealth management, and investment options. The four major banks in Australia - Commonwealth Bank, Westpac, ANZ, and NAB - dominate the banking landscape, but there are also smaller regional banks and credit unions that cater to specific communities.
The Australian banking sector is known for its emphasis on digital banking services, with most banks offering online and mobile banking options to cater to the growing trend of digital payments and transactions. This focus on technology has allowed customers to access their accounts, make payments, and manage their finances conveniently from anywhere at any time.
In recent years, the Australian banking sector has faced increased scrutiny due to various regulatory issues and scandals related to misconduct and compliance failures. This has led to a greater emphasis on improving transparency, accountability, and customer outcomes within the industry.
Despite these challenges, Australia's banking and financial services sector remains resilient and continues to adapt to changing market dynamics and customer expectations.
